Design Principle: Developer Control vs. Localizer Control
A dedicated issue for discussing one of the design dimensions proposed in #50.
Developer Control vs. Localizer Control
How much logic do we want localizers to handle? The more control they have, the more expressive translations they can build, at the cost of increased complexity.
Related Issues: #21
I would think that the best approach is giving the localizers the discretion to make the best decisions. While it may end up being additional complexity, it would result in higher-quality translations.
